2 LQM01 coil parameters & instrumentation LQ coil # 14 in a mirror structure with a welded skin 0.7 mm Nb 3 Sn RRP 114/127 (same filament size as in RRP 108/127 strand) E-Glass insulation Protection heaters only on the outer coil surface Voltage tabs on both the inner and outer coils to locate quench origin Strain gauges mounted on the coil pole, skin and bullets Titanium pole instrumented with temperature compensated full bridges measuring the strain in the azimuthal and axial directions

3 LQM01 Cold Test 2 test cycles Warm-up and cool-down (TC-2) took a week No limits on temperature gradient during the cool down 03/11 03/13 03/15 03/17

5 SSL with self field correction 1.9K4.5K B[T]13.4612.13 I [KA]14.6612.95 Mirror S.S.L 1.9K4.5K B[T]13.3311.97 I [KA]15.0413.41 Magnet S.S.L D. Turrioni 12/08/2010 12.2 T at 4.6 K 13.3 T at 1.9 K

7 LQM01 Quench History 4.6 K 1.9 K 13.2 kA @ 4.6 K 100% of SSL 14.5 kA @ 1.9 K 99 % of SSL TC-2 4.6 K 1.9 K TC-1

29 Quenches in the central region of the pole-turn segments A7_8 A6_7 A8_9 Almost simultaneous quench development in adjacent segments Quench propagates in the first multi-turn segment in pole region (A4_5)

30 Quenches in the end region of the pole-turn segments A9_10 A8_9 Quenches at plateau are located in the end region (A9_10 and B4_6) of the pole-turn segments in both coil layers. Quench propagates in the first multi-turn segment in pole region (A4_5) A10_11
